Ten Suggestions On Trust Administration For Estate Planning, Businesses, Etc.
Here are 10 specific trust administration tips for estate-planning companies or firms. They can be extremely beneficial in evaluating an organisation to help you manage the trust, oversee it or serve as a trustee for a particular trust. Each tip comes with an in-depth description of the tip, which includes pros and cons. This will help you make an informed decision.
1. Verify Licensing and Regulatory Compliance
Tips - Make sure that the trust is regulated and licensed in your state by the state's banking or financial authority.
Pros: Offers legal accountability and consumer protections.
Cons: Licensing doesn't guarantee ethical or high quality standards.

2. Examine Experience in Trust Administration
Tip - Choose an attorney firm that has experience in non-revocable, revocable charitable or special needs trusts, as well as irrevocable estate trusts.
Benefits: People with more experience are better at handling complex situations.
Cons: Older companies and larger companies are less likely to be flexible or personal.

3. Check Fiduciary obligations
Tips: Make sure the business is acting in a fiduciary role which means they are legally obligated to perform their duties in your best interest.
Pros Lowers the chance of conflict of interest or bad management.
Cons: Some advisors or bankers may not act in a fiduciary capacity.

4. What is their fee structure?
Get the breakdown of fees for asset management charges, transaction fees, and administration fees.
Transparency can aid in comparisons and cost planning.
Fees are complicated and may differ based on the trust's size or type.

5. Evaluate Investment Management Services
Review the investment philosophy and efficiency of the trust firm if they manage assets.
Pros: It ensures alignment with the goals of the trust and the beneficiaries.
Cons: Some firms are unable to deliver on their promises or promote their own products.

6. Sample Reports are available
Tip: Ask for examples of the different types of reports and statements that you or your beneficiaries will receive.
Pros: Demonstrates professionalism and transparency.
Cons The reports may be too complicated or are not frequently used.

7. Clarify discretionary Distribution Policies
It is important to understand how the firm deals with discretionary distributions.
Pros : It is an excellent way to monitor your finances and prevent misuse.
Cons: Could cause tension If the trustee is too strict or unflexible.

8. Review Successor Trustee Planning
Tips: Make sure the company has a clear plan if the trust officer you have designated retires or leaves.
Pros: Ensures continuity and reduces disruption.
Cons: Small companies may lack backup plans or succession depth.

9. Ask About Tax Filing Services
Some companies are able to prepare and submit trust tax returns, others do not.
Benefits: Reduces errors and simplifies compliance.
Cons: Additional fees could be required or coordination outside of the company is needed.

10. Communication Style and Frequency
Ask the trust officers when they will be in touch with beneficiaries and clients.
Pros: Enhances openness and responsiveness.
Cons: A lack of contact can lead to confusion, and too much communication can be viewed as intrusive. 10 Tips On Business Banking Accounts In Vero Beach, Florida
Here are 10 guidelines for businesses with bank accounts in Vero Beach, Florida, specifically tailored to the region's commercial landscape, which encompasses tourism and agriculture, real estate, healthcare, and small local enterprises. Each tip includes a concise description with pros and con to help you choose the best banking strategy.
1. Find a dedicated business relationship manager
Tip: Ask for an individual business banker.
Pros: Direct support and faster resolution of problems.
Cons Some banks do not provide this service to smaller companies.

2. Use Merchant Services Bundles
Find banks that integrate credit card processing (POS) as well as integration of accounts, as well as bundle payment options.
Simple accounting software that speeds up the process of reconciling payments.
Cons: Can be a way to lock you into longer-term contracts or charge higher fees.

3. Establish Business Credit Card
Tips. Apply to get an airline credit card or an airline reward card.
Pros: Building credit history and segregating personal and business expenses.
Cons: APR can be high when the balances due are not fully paid each month.

4. Use Fraud Protection Tools
Anti-fraud tools such as Positive Pay, two factor authentication and alerts work in the prevention of fraud.
Benefits: It protects your financial assets and lowers the risk.
Cons: Certain tools might only be available to premium accounts.

5. Choose a Bank that is Community Involvement
Tips A tip: Local banks in Vero Beach frequently host small business events as well as chamber events.
Benefits: Possible sponsorships and grants, as well as networking opportunities.
Cons: Events could be seasonal or invite-only.

6. Understanding the Limits of Deposit Insurance
Tips: Make sure that your deposit is covered under FDIC coverage (banks), NCUA coverage (credit unions) and up to $250,000 in total.
Benefits: Have peace of mind by having your reserves.
Cons: You may have to spread funds across multiple banks in the event that you go over your insured limit.

Examine the Multi-User Features
Tips - Select a bank that has multiple login options. Each is controlled by the customer.
Pros: It enhances the workflow and security.
Cons: Not every bank offers granular access control.

8. Lines of Credit: Plan your seasonal cash flows
Vero Beach is a tourist location and its businesses are able to profit from flexible funds during the off-peak times.
Pros: Provides a steady stream of operations during periods of slow business.
Cons: Credit scores or collateral may be required.

9. Bring Documentation to Account Setup
Tip: Bring along your EIN, business license, Articles of Incorporation, as well as an operating agreement in order to establish an account without hassle.
Pros: Avoids delay or rejects.
Cons: Incomplete paperwork can make the process more difficult.

10. Make sure your bank is aligned with the future expansion
Tip: If your plan is to grow beyond Indian River County and Florida, you should choose a Florida bank with a large presence.
Benefits: It helps to sustain long-term economic growth without requiring an exchange of banks.
Cons: Regional banks are not always present in other states.
